And then there’s the pork steak, a quintessential Missouri cut of meat that’s often overlooked by outsiders. Thick slices of pork shoulder, often marinated and grilled or smoked, are a staple at backyard barbecues and local eateries. For those unfamiliar, a pork steak is a culinary experience not to be missed. The rich, savory flavor and tender texture make it a truly memorable dish, and it’s often served with a side of barbecue sauce and your choice of classic sides.
